Man in silver truck has seizure near Monroe Ave and N Lamar BlvdOxford MS

audio iconMedical Emergency
Monroe Ave & N Lamar Blvd, Oxford, MS 38655

A man driving a silver truck experienced a seizure near Monroe Avenue and North Lamar Boulevard in Oxford, Mississippi. Emergency responders including fire and EMS arrived at the scene. The man, aged 75, showed signs of urinary incontinence and was transported by ambulance to the hospital emergency room for treatment. The patient was awake and alert during transport.
